How many atoms are there in a body Centred unit cell what is its edge length?

A BCC unit cell contains two atoms: one-eighth of an atom at each of the eight corners (8×18=1 8 × 1 8 = 1 atom from the corners) plus one atom from the center. Any atom in this structure touches four atoms in the layer above it and four atoms in the layer below it.

How do you find the density of a body centered cubic unit cell?

Body-Centered Cubic Unit Cell: When it comes to a body-centered cubic unit cell, then the total number of atoms in a unit cell are two. This means that the value of z is two. Hence, the density of a body-centered cubic unit cell is equal to 2 x M / A3 x Na.

What is body diagonal of cube?

In geometry, a space diagonal (also interior diagonal or body diagonal) of a polyhedron is a line connecting two vertices that are not on the same face. For example, a pyramid has no space diagonals, while a cube (shown at right) or more generally a parallelepiped has four space diagonals.

What does body-centered cubic (BCC) mean?

Definition – What does Body-Centered Cubic (BCC) mean? Body-centered cubic (BCC) is the name given to a type of atom arrangement found in nature. A body-centered cubic unit cell structure consists of atoms arranged in a cube where each corner of the cube shares an atom and with one atom positioned at the center.

What is packing density of body centered cubic?

Packing Density in the Body-Centered Cubic One of the other parameters used to define the BCC structure is packing density. The packing density, also known as the atomic packing factor (APF), is essentially the fraction of the volume of atoms that occupy a crystal structure.
